FERRITE CHIP BEADS LINEUP LIST
The combination of the BK Series multilayer high-loss inductors and the FBM series wire wound chip ferrite beads allows you to cover a wide (broad) range of noise suppression
(countermeasure) needs, from GHz range signal lines to high current power circuit lines.
